## Authentication

The Quillbrook compaction daemon trims retired segments from the Fennelwick queue once offsets are acknowledged. Reviewers should note that compaction requests hit the internal control plane, not the broker itself, so they require a service credential rather than a consumer token. The daemon reads this credential at startup and refuses to run without it; rotation is handled quarterly by the platform team. For local review builds, use the key below.

gateway credential: zpat7_wu4aBVX

This page covers dispatch procedures for insulated coolers moving between the Harefield depot and the Brightmoor field clinic. Coolers carry temperature-sensitive supplies and must remain sealed with the tamper band intact for the full route. Dispatch should verify the internal logger is running before release and record the departure temperature on the run sheet. Transit time must not exceed four hours; if delayed, the driver returns to depot rather than waiting. The confidential courier hand-over instruction for this route is given below.

drop instructions, hahip-badug: the quenox ralath courier leaves the kaseth fraiel rusiel tameth belys istdor ralion giliel ledger at gate 7830 under passcode 165413

Runbook 7.3 — Account recovery for the Squintel typo-squatting scanner. If the service account for Squintel is locked out (usually after a failed token rotation), the scanner stops flagging look-alike packages in the Orchardgate registry, so treat this as release-blocking. First verify the lockout in the audit log, then open the recovery console and select the squintel-svc account. Do not create a replacement account; downstream allowlists reference this one. At the passphrase prompt, enter the recovery passphrase shown directly below.

strongbox words: kasok-rusvan-queneth-holok

Onboarding: Ledgerlens Audit-Log Viewer

Ledgerlens is our audit-log viewer for all Fernhollow services. On-call uses it to trace admin actions during incidents. Access requires the viewer role plus the sealed recovery store, which holds the read-only export keys. Filters persist per session; exports expire after an hour. To open the recovery store, enter the passphrase below.

unlock words, yagag-yageg: druath-oliys